Stocksfield Station might not boast the grandeur of major rail hubs, but its conveniences make it a reliable starting or ending point for your travels. The station is equipped with ticket machines for easy collection of tickets bought online. It is smartcard-friendly, though without validators on-site. Accessibility considerations offer some step-free access, although travelers should note the partially unlit 500-meter route between platforms. With no staff assistance available, passengers can use customer help points or contact the helpline at 08002006060 for support.
Connectivity is key, and Stocksfield does reasonably well considering its scale. Rail replacement services ensure continuity of travel when needed, with pickup and drop-off points conveniently located outside the station entrance. For further flexibility, taxis can be booked through local services such as Northern Railway's Cab4You. If you prefer bus services, Busline at 0870 608 2608 can provide additional routes for your journey.
Stocksfield serves as a gateway to multiple destinations, whether you're heading to the nearby vibrant city of Newcastle or exploring quieter locales such as Hexham and Corbridge. For those traveling further afield, regular services operate to York, Edinburgh, and even London Kings Cross. Closer spots include Wylam, Prudhoe, and Blaydon ideal for short getaways or visiting friends and family.
While Stocksfield lacks dedicated facilities for shopping and dining, it does offer ample parking with 27 spaces available to accommodate train users traveling by car. Public Wi-Fi ensures you stay connected, though when it comes to essentials like toilets and waiting areas, these are absent. Witham Train Station takes pride in its comprehensive facilities aimed to accommodate all travelers. Whether you’re buying tickets or collecting them, the station is equipped to make the process seamless. The ticket office opens early and stays operational until late throughout the week, ensuring timely access to travel cards. For those who prefer digital transactions, tickets bought online can be conveniently collected from ticket machines, which are fully accessible for all passengers.
The station ensures an inclusive travel experience, with features like step-free access via lifts available for all platforms, making it accessible to everyone. In addition, Witham station is classified as a category A station by the Office of Rail and Road (ORR), indicating step-free access throughout the entire station. Waiting rooms open extensive hours, and amenities like accessible toilets and baby changing facilities are available, adding to the station's appeal to families and travelers with mobility needs.
Security and assistance are also prioritized—with CCTV monitoring and staff help readily available throughout most of the day. Need a quick refreshment between travels? The LocoEspresso coffee shop delivers a robust cup to energize your day. Plus, there's a free water refill point, making it easy to stay hydrated while on the go.
Venturing further afield is straightforward with reliable transport links available from Witham Train Station. For those instances where rail services may be interrupted, rail replacement buses provide continuity, departing conveniently from Albert Road or the main station car park during planned works.
